TBHB = 2,4,6 Tribromo-3-hydroxy benzoic acid
4-AAP = 4-Aminoantipyrine
Calibrate each reagent
cartridge. Run a
minimum of two
levels of control with
each new reagent
cartridge.
Ascorbate interferes
with this method.
Currently, Sigma
linearity standards
recover at
approximately 50%
for the highest level
on the AEROSET
System. The same is
seen with Roche
assays run on the
Roche/Hitachi.
Verichem linearity
was able to recover at
100%.

Valproic acid
concentration is
inversely proportional
to absorbance change.
(High absorbance
change = low valproic
acid concentration;
low absorbance
change = high
valproic acid
concentration.)
